Also featuring a hip soundtrack — this witty comedy is a wildly entertaining look at exactly how far some guys will go to get a date! ![]() Two narcotics officers lead a task force to bring down a drug kingpin bent on controlling Miami's drug flow. | ![]() An ex-CIA agent is hired to rescue the kidnapped son of a beautiful executive. ![]() John Hughes's popular 1985 teen drama finds a diverse group of high school students—a jock (Emilio Estevez), a metalhead (Judd Nelson), a weirdo (Ally Sheedy), a princess (Molly Ringwald), and a nerd (Anthony Michael Hall)—sharing a Saturday in detention at their high school for one minor infraction or another. Over the course of a day, they talk through the social barriers that ordinarily keep them apart, and new alliances are born, though not without a lot of pain first. Hughes (Sixteen Candles), who wrote and directed, is heavy on dialogue but he also thoughtfully refreshes the look of the film every few minutes with different settings and original viewpoints on action. The movie deals with such fundamentals as the human tendency toward bias and hurting the weak, and because the characters are caught somewhere between childhood and adulthood, it's easy to get emotionally involved in hope for their redemption. Preteen and teenage kids love this film, incidentally. —Tom Keogh ![]() Tom Hanks gives an astonishing performance as Forrest in this acclaimed film from director Robert Zemeckis that rocketed to box-office history and touched the hearts of filmgoers like no other movie.
